DevOps in crescita

IDC ha intervistato i decisori IT e di business di 205 organizzazioni con più di 100 dipendenti in tutti i settori in Germania per ottenere informazioni sull'uso, i piani di implementazione, i driver tecnologici, le sfide e i fattori di successo di DevOps.

Secondo lo studio di IDC, DevOps sta diventando un importante quadro metodologico per lo sviluppo e il funzionamento delle applicazioni nei reparti IT di sempre più aziende tedesche - specialmente per le applicazioni nel e dal cloud.

Al fine di rendere i loro paesaggi applicativi adatti al futuro, l'89 per cento delle aziende intervistate stanno attualmente modernizzando le loro applicazioni in direzione del cloud, secondo lo studio: il 41 per cento degli intervistati sta migrando le applicazioni esistenti al cloud, mentre il 48 per cento sta completamente riscrivendo o sviluppando le loro applicazioni per il cloud. Entrambi i percorsi differiscono significativamente, ma riflettono l'obiettivo attuale di modernizzazione delle applicazioni. Le migrazioni verso il cloud possono essere realizzate con poco sforzo, ma sfruttano solo parzialmente l'efficienza del cloud. Poco meno della metà degli intervistati, tuttavia, sceglie la strada costosa della riscrittura e del ri-sviluppo e può così realizzare i vantaggi del cloud come una maggiore scalabilità e stabilità così come una maggiore produttività degli sviluppatori.

Le migrazioni e i nuovi sviluppi utilizzano sempre più spesso tecnologie cloudnative come container, microservizi o architetture serverless. La percentuale di aziende intervistate che forniscono più carichi di lavoro tramite container che tramite ambienti classici sarà quasi quadruplicata da circa il 14% al 55% entro i prossimi 24 mesi. Per accompagnare questo cambiamento in modo efficace ed efficiente, i dipartimenti IT hanno bisogno di nuovi strumenti di programmazione e processi di sviluppo.

"Circa un quarto delle aziende intervistate prevede di sviluppare più della metà delle loro applicazioni con strumenti cloudnativi tra due anni, rispetto al solo quattro per cento attuale. L'importanza di DevOps come base metodologica per l'uso di successo del cloud sta quindi crescendo drammaticamente", dice Matthias Zacher, Senior Consulting Manager di IDC.

DevOps sta prendendo piede

Circa il 77 per cento delle aziende intervistate che hanno esaminato DevOps stanno già utilizzando processi DevOps. Rispetto al sondaggio di un anno prima, questo è un aumento del 32%. Tuttavia, la metodologia DevOps non viene utilizzata completamente e per tutti gli sviluppi. Attualmente, solo il 19 per cento delle aziende sviluppa più della metà delle loro applicazioni con l'aiuto di DevOps. Tuttavia, i piani degli intervistati sono ambiziosi: già in 24 mesi, quasi il 60% delle aziende vuole sviluppare applicazioni con processi DevOps.

Integrazione continua e consegna continua

Secondo lo studio, più della metà degli intervistati ha già sostanzialmente automatizzato i processi di sviluppo e distribuzione. Anche la Continuous Integration and Continuous Delivery (CI/CD), che è importante per l'automazione, si è evoluta: Attualmente, il 27% degli intervistati ha implementato distribuzioni end-to-end automatizzate. Un altro 12 per cento ha anche automatizzato tutte le funzioni di test e il 10 per cento ha implementato CI/CD con una gestione automatizzata di build e release. L'automazione è uno degli obiettivi principali per lo sviluppo e le operazioni delle app.

Per eseguire e organizzare il crescente numero di sviluppi, aggiornamenti e distribuzioni di app, la sequenza automatizzata del maggior numero possibile di processi intorno alla codifica, ai test e alla distribuzione è essenziale, dice IDC. Per migliorare l'automazione in futuro, più di un quinto degli intervistati vuole quindi continuare a investire in CI/CD.

I vantaggi sono evidenti

I vantaggi di DevOps sono evidenti per le aziende intervistate: circa il 40 per cento vuole usarlo per aumentare l'agilità nello sviluppo, il 38 per cento vuole garantire una modernizzazione più rapida della propria infrastruttura IT e il 37 per cento vuole contribuire a migliorare la soddisfazione dei clienti, essendo in grado di rispondere a nuove esigenze anche durante lo sviluppo.

DevOps non dovrebbe tuttavia essere sottovalutato, secondo IDC. La metodologia, insieme ai nuovi processi e strumenti, deve essere integrata nell'organizzazione esistente attraverso i team dallo sviluppo alle operazioni IT. "Tuttavia, l'integrazione completa dei diversi team esiste solo nell'otto per cento delle aziende intervistate finora, mentre il 33 per cento cita questo come la più grande sfida quando si introduce DevOps", spiega Matthias Zacher i risultati. "I problemi comuni sono la complessità sottovalutata e la mancanza di supporto da parte della leadership IT, che nel 34% delle aziende assicura che le culture IT radicate non possono essere superate."

Conclusione da IDC

L'IT non è un fine in sé, ma parte della catena del valore delle aziende - con il cloud come abilitatore centrale. Il cloud può dispiegare il suo potenziale solo se l'infrastruttura moderna e gli strumenti software cloudnativi e gli attuali metodi di sviluppo e distribuzione sono integrati in un processo olistico.

Questo rende l'applicazione completa di DevOps già oggi un prerequisito importante per processi di sviluppo e operativi efficienti. Anche se l'adozione di DevOps è chiaramente avanzata nelle aziende tedesche, lo studio ha mostrato che i processi DevOps non sono ancora pienamente applicati nella maggior parte delle organizzazioni e di conseguenza devono essere migliorati. Questo presuppone che sviluppatori, tester, operazioni, reparti specializzati e gestione IT vivano il concetto di DevOps. Tuttavia, DevOps non è un fine in sé, ma una risposta al cambiamento fondamentale dell'ambiente tecnologico e commerciale. I passi concreti in questo processo sono l'ulteriore automazione di tutti i processi, l'integrazione dei diversi team e lo sviluppo e l'applicazione di KPI adeguati.

DevOps non solo renderà lo sviluppo delle applicazioni più efficiente, ma lo porterà anche a un nuovo livello in termini di qualità. Poiché i fallimenti e i nuovi tentativi di integrare DevOps sono inevitabili, le aziende utenti dovrebbero fare esperienza il più presto possibile. Chi è lungimirante ora può assicurarsi la possibilità di essere tra le aziende agili nel futuro che reagiranno ai cambiamenti per prime, più velocemente e più intelligentemente.


Pagine utili:

Informazioni sul formato .ps

Lascia un commento